The ACC-Deaminase Producing Bacterium <i>Variovorax</i> sp. CT7.15 as a Tool for Improving <i>Calicotome villosa</i> Nodulation and Growth in Arid Regions of Tunisia
<i>Calicotome villosa</i> is a spontaneous Mediterranean legume that can be a good candidate as pioneer plants to limit regression of vegetation cover and loss of biodiversity in Tunisian arid soils. In order to grow legumes in such soils, pairing rhizobia and nodule associated bacteria...
